A person was discovered allegedly residing in a crawl house beneath a housing complicated within the US state of Oregon full with lights, a mattress, and a tv.
In an announcement, the Clackamas County Sheriff’s Workplace mentioned officers responded to analyze a “suspicious circumstance” at a housing complicated close to Portland at round 11pm on September 3.
“A witness reported seeing a person, who was not identified to reside within the complicated, parking his automotive and strolling to the again of one of many buildings.
“The witness additionally seen the door to the crawl house was open and light-weight was coming from inside. The door then closed.”
When officers arrived, they discovered the door broken and now locked, with an extension twine operating by means of a vent.
After contacting the proprietor, workers had been advised no person was purported to be down there and no lights ought to be coming from inside.
“The proprietor additionally reported that they had heard unusual noises coming from the crawl house earlier than.”
When the proprietor’s keys didn’t work, officers compelled the door and located 40-year-old Benjamin Bucur contained in the crawl house.

He had made intensive modifications to the house, turning it right into a makeshift residing space.
“He had taken vital steps to enhance the circumstances of the crawl house and was clearly residing inside,” the sheriff’s workplace mentioned.
“Deputies noticed a mattress, lights, chargers, TVs, and different electronics plugged into the home’s energy provide.”
A pipe with white residue was additionally discovered that examined constructive for methamphetamine.
Bucur was charged with illegal possession of meth and housebreaking.
